Stinging Nettle Soup

30 min 134 kcal per serving Easy

Ingredients

4 Servings
  • stinging nettle200 g
  • onion1 medium
  • garlic2 cloves
  • potatoes2 medium
  • vegetable broth1 liter
  • olive oil2 tablespoons
  • saltto taste
  • pepperto taste

Instructions

  1. 1

    Rinse the stinging nettle thoroughly and remove any tough stems.

  2. 2

    Peel and chop the onion and garlic.

  3. 3

    Peel and dice the potatoes into small cubes.

  4. 4

    In a large pot, heat the olive oil over medium heat.

  5. 5

    Add the chopped onion and garlic to the pot and sauté until they are soft and translucent, about 5 minutes.

  6. 6

    Add the diced potatoes to the pot and cook for another 5 minutes, stirring occasionally.

  7. 7

    Pour in the vegetable broth and bring the mixture to a boil.

  8. 8

    Reduce the heat to a simmer and cook until the potatoes are tender, about 15 minutes.

  9. 9

    Add the stinging nettle to the pot and cook for an additional 5 minutes.

  10. 10

    Use an immersion blender to puree the soup until smooth. Alternatively, you can transfer the soup to a blender in batches and blend until smooth.

  11. 11

    Season the soup with salt and pepper to taste.

  12. 12

    Serve the soup hot, garnished with a drizzle of olive oil if desired.
